About this property
TWO LOTS(411 AND 415 EDMONTON TRAIL) ARE INCLUDED IN THE SALE. Developer and investor alert! This phenomenal residential development site on two lots totaling 11,388.2 SQ. FT. LOT offers tremendous CITY VIEWS and an outstanding INNER-CITY LOCATION! Both parcels are being sold together. M-C2 zoning is a multi-residential designation that is primarily for 3 to 5 story apartment buildings. This fantastic location has great road access going into downtown and Deerfoot Trail and is ideally situated between Crescent Heights and Bridgeland. WITHIN WALKING DISTANCE TO EVERYTHING – transit, school, parks, shops, restaurants, downtown, the East Village and the extensive river pathways. You simply won’t find a better inner-city location for your next project. Don’t miss out on this amazing opportunity! The up/down duplex current on the property to be sold as-is, where-is, has renters.The List price is exclusive of GST. For more information please call now.

Sign up to see sold dataAbout Crescent Heights
AI-generated summaryA mature, established inner-city neighbourhood perched on the north hill with sweeping downtown skyline views and a relaxed, walkable character. Tree-lined streets and a strong community association give it a tight-knit, village-like feel.
One of Calgary's oldest established communities, with roots dating back to the early 1900s
Offers some of the best unobstructed views of the Calgary downtown skyline
Active community association with year-round programming and a well-used community centre
Housing
Predominantly character homes including craftsman bungalows and two-storey infills, with a growing number of modern duplexes and low-rise condos mixed throughout.
Transit
Well-served by Calgary Transit bus routes with easy access to Centre Street and 4th Street NW, and a short commute to downtown by bike via dedicated pathways.
Amenities
Residents enjoy the shops and restaurants along 4th Street NW and 16th Avenue, with close proximity to Rotary Park, the Bow River pathway system, and the North Hill Centre.
Who lives here
A diverse mix of long-time homeowners, young professionals, and families who value proximity to downtown without sacrificing a quieter residential atmosphere.
